Excerpt from Memoirs of the Life and Times of the Rt. Hon. Henry Grattan, Vol. 5 Merit proposed by Lord Powerscourt against the Union. - Last letter of Lord Charlemont. - His death.-end of session of 1799.-conduct Of Lord Cornwallis. - Addresses in favour of Union. - Lord Donough more's conduct. - Orange Lodges hostile to Union - Divisions sown among them and the Catholics - Offers to the Roman Catholic clergy. - Resolution of the prelates. - Veto. - Catholics grossly duped. Anecdot'e of Lord Cornwallis by Judge J ohnson.-catholics adverse to the umon.-meeting and speech of Mr. Daniel o'connell, bar rister, against it. - Resolutions on the subject Page 31.
